The Kefir Solution: Natural Healing for IBS, Depression and Anxiety was written by Chuckling Goat founder Shann Nix Jones and published by Hay House UK in 2018. It grew from Shann’s experience of making traditional kefir on her family farm and supporting people with persistent digestive problems.
The book asks readers to see the gut as a living ecosystem rather than a machine with one faulty part. Its food-first approach brings together fermented foods, plant fibre, stress, sleep and daily routines. These ideas can support general gut health, but they do not replace diagnosis or treatment for IBS, inflammatory bowel disease, coeliac disease, infection or another medical condition.
Think in ecosystems
The gut microbiome is a community. Its members compete, cooperate and transform food into a wide range of compounds. Supporting the habitat and its functions is more useful than dividing every organism into a simple good or bad category.
Seed and feed the garden
Fermented foods can introduce live microorganisms and fermentation products, while prebiotic fibres provide substrates for resident microbes. Shann presents these as complementary parts of a varied diet rather than instant fixes.
Give change time
The microbiome responds to diet, medicines, illness, sleep, stress and environment. Some changes can happen quickly, but symptom improvement and ecosystem recovery vary widely between people. A fixed timetable is rarely realistic.

What the Science Says
The gut microbiome contributes to digestion, nutrient metabolism, immune signalling and the production of compounds such as short-chain fatty acids. Diet, antibiotics, infections and other environmental exposures can change microbial composition and function. Research supports these broad biological roles, but it does not define one perfect microbiome or make a stool test a stand-alone diagnosis of gut health.
Microbial function matters
Different microorganisms can perform overlapping jobs. Researchers therefore study not only which microbes are present, but also the genes, pathways and metabolites that describe what the community may be doing.
Diet shapes the ecosystem
Food determines which substrates reach the large intestine. Fibre type and dietary variety can change microbial activity, while fermented foods introduce live microbes and fermentation products.
Microbes interact with the gut and immune system
Gut microorganisms and their metabolites interact with the intestinal lining and immune cells. Short-chain fatty acids, including acetate, propionate and butyrate, are among the best-studied products of microbial fibre fermentation.
Antibiotics can disrupt microbial communities
Antibiotics are essential medicines, but they can also reduce susceptible commensal organisms. Recovery differs between individuals and bacterial species, and some changes may persist after a course ends.
Human intervention studies are growing
Trials have begun to test fermented foods, probiotics, prebiotics and synbiotics in people. Effects depend on the product, dose, population and outcome. Evidence for one preparation cannot automatically be applied to every product in the same category.
Scientists have not identified a single microbial profile that defines a healthy gut for every person. Higher diversity is often useful at a population level, but diversity alone does not show whether the ecosystem is functioning well. Most microbiome associations also cannot tell us whether a microbial difference caused a condition or resulted from it.
Microbiome testing can provide a useful snapshot, especially when interpreted alongside diet, symptoms, medicines and health history. It cannot diagnose IBS, coeliac disease, inflammatory bowel disease, infection or the cause of bloating, constipation or diarrhoea.

Learn with Dr Amrita Vijay
Dr Amrita Vijay is a gut microbiome scientist and researcher based at the University of Nottingham and leads Research and Innovation at Chuckling Goat. In this section, she separates established findings from emerging claims and shows how to apply microbiome science without turning every symptom into a gut diagnosis.
Association is not causation
A study may find that people with a condition have different microbes from a comparison group. That does not prove those microbes caused the condition. Diet, medication, illness and the condition itself may all influence the result.
There is no perfect microbiome
Healthy people can have very different microbial communities. Diversity, community stability, microbial function and the host environment all matter, so one ideal list of bacteria is unlikely to fit everyone.
Strain dose and context matter
Probiotic effects are specific to the organism or combination tested, the dose, the population and the outcome measured. A positive study of one strain or fermented food does not prove that another product will have the same effect.
A stool test is a snapshot
One sample describes part of the ecosystem at one point in time. Results can support a food-based conversation, but they must be interpreted alongside symptoms, diet, medicines and clinical history.
Symptoms still need clinical context
Bloating, constipation, diarrhoea, pain and fatigue can have many causes. Microbiome support may sit alongside care, but persistent, severe or unexplained symptoms deserve appropriate medical assessment.

Seek medical advice for persistent or worsening symptoms, unexplained weight loss, blood in the stool, black stools, fever, repeated vomiting, severe pain, dehydration, symptoms that wake you at night or a marked change in bowel habit. Urgent or severe symptoms need prompt assessment.
